21xrx.com
2024-12-22 12:15:41 Sunday
登录
文章检索 我的文章 写文章
优化音频质量的FFmpeg指令
2023-10-29 21:52:32 深夜i     --     --
优化 音频质量 FFmpeg指令

FFmpeg是一个非常强大的开源多媒体处理库,可用于处理音频、视频和字幕等各种媒体文件。它提供了丰富的功能和指令,使用户能够对媒体文件进行各种操作和转码。

在音频处理方面,FFmpeg提供了一些指令,可以用于优化音频质量。这些指令可以应用于不同的场景和需求,以实现最佳的音频结果。

首先,我们可以使用`-b:a`指令来设置音频的比特率,这将直接影响音频质量。较高的比特率可以提供更好的音频质量,但会增加文件的大小。一般而言,128kbps以上的比特率被认为是较高质量的音频。例如,以下指令将音频比特率设置为256kbps:


ffmpeg -i input.mp3 -b:a 256k output.mp3

另一个影响音频质量的重要因素是采样率。采样率是指在一秒钟内对音频信号进行采样的次数。较高的采样率可以提供更好的音频细节,但也会增加文件的大小。一般来说,44100Hz是CD音质的标准采样率。可以使用`-ar`指令设置音频的采样率,例如:


ffmpeg -i input.wav -ar 44100 output.wav

此外,音频的声道数量也会影响音频质量。通常,音频可以是单声道(mono)或立体声(stereo)。立体声比单声道提供更丰富的音频体验。你可以使用`-ac`指令设置音频的声道数,例如:


ffmpeg -i input.wav -ac 2 output.wav

另一个常用的优化音频质量的指令是音频增益。如果音频过于安静或过于响亮,可以使用`-af`指令来调整音频的增益。例如,以下指令将音频增益调整为2dB:


ffmpeg -i input.wav -af "volume=2dB" output.wav

除了以上指令,FFmpeg还提供了其他一些指令来实现音频质量优化,例如音频压缩、降噪等。这些指令可以根据具体的需求进行使用。

总之,FFmpeg是一个强大的音频处理工具,它提供了丰富的指令来优化音频质量。通过使用适当的指令,我们可以轻松地调整音频的比特率、采样率、声道数和增益,实现最佳的音频效果。无论是个人用户还是专业用户,都可以受益于这些优化音频质量的指令。让我们利用FFmpeg的强大功能,创造高质量的音频媒体吧!

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复